Spatial and temporal change of landscape pattern and its driving force in Liaoning coastal regions.

Abstract: The effect of national or local polices on landscape pattern change is the current research focus. This study discussed the landscape pattern change in coastal regions of Liaoning Province following the policy of “fivepoint and one line”. Through using transition matrix and landscape metrics, this paper studied the change of landscape pattern of coastal areas and its driving force from 2000 to 2010 based on RS and GIS technology. Results showed that the urban area  increased, while the farmland and wetland area were decreased. The landscape kept changing among different categories frequently. Landscape changes in different cities maintained similar dynamics. The landscape patterns developed equalized, the different landscape categories distributed relatively evenly, and the shape of patches became more complex. At the same time, the landscape fragmentation of coastal areas in Huludao, Yingkou and Jinzhou were more serious. Among which, the landscape fragmentation of coastal area was increased in Huludao and Jinzhou, while Yingkou kept a reverse trend. The landscape fragmentation in Dalian, Dandong and Panjin went down gradually. The landscape pattern change was mainly affected by human disturbance. Natural factors were also an important element which could not be ignored. This study provides reference for ecological, economic and social sustainable development and regional planning in Liaoning coastal regions.
